Because they are protected from hunting (by humans) much of the year in Europe, pheasants can be remarkably dim. I remember pheasants strolling around in the grass on the airfield at Baden-Söllingen like ladies and gentlemen at a garden party. When a cock pheasant strutted right up to one of the Bofors guns of the airfield defence battery during an exercise, the soldiers of the gun detachment -- friends of mine -- caught it with a dustbin lid and a sack. It was delicious.
